Top Software Application Developer: Expert Solutions For Your Business
In today's digital age, custom software application development is essential for businesses seeking to gain a competitive advantage and drive digital transformation. A skilled?software application developer?can deliver maximum value by designing and building innovative, scalable, and user-friendly applications tailored specifically to your business requirements.
Why Do You Need a Custom Software Application??
Investing in custom software is strategic for modern enterprises. Some major reasons why you need a tailored application include:
Custom applications automate complex workflows, eliminate paperwork, enable self-service portals, and optimize overall efficiency. This boosts productivity and minimizes errors from manual processes.
Applications with intuitive interfaces and seamless functionality provide your clients and customers with rich, engaging, and personalized experiences across channels. This strengthens brand loyalty.
Specially designed tools with unique features enable you to provide value that competitors cannot easily replicate. Custom software is therefore a key competitive advantage.?
A thoughtfully planned custom application built on flexible platforms allows for easy modification. You can accommodate rising user traffic, integrate with other systems, add capabilities, and expand features for business growth.
Custom apps give you direct ownership over sensitive company and customer data with advanced authentication protocols. You can also implement robust cybersecurity measures tailored for your use case.
How to Pick the Best Software Application Developer
Many software application developers today are also skilled in emerging?generative AI services?which can be incorporated to further enhance custom applications.?With a pool of development firms and freelance coders to pick from, identifying the top?software application developer?for your needs may seem challenging. Here is how to vet and select the best partner:
Look for substantial experience building sophisticated applications specifically for clients in your niche, business model, and scale. Vertical expertise counts more than horizontal experience.
Examine their technology stack to ensure alignment with your technical vision and readiness to leverage the latest languages, frameworks, devices, platforms, infrastructure, integration capabilities, and methodologies.?
Analyze their design approach regarding visual aesthetics, user experience optimization, accessibility standards, and their ability to strike the right balance between form and functionality.?
Assess their development, testing, documentation, post-launch support, and maintenance practices to ensure predictability, efficiency, reliability and long-term total cost of ownership reduction.
Consider financial health, client retention rates, company age, team size, and ownership structure as indicators of stability and talent retention likelihood, ensuring they can support you long-term.
The provider’s communication styles, values, work ethics and flexibility in accommodating unique needs should align with yours for a harmonious partnership with a shared vision and priorities.
Benefits of Partnering With the Right Developer
Collaborating with a stellar?software application developer?unlocks significant advantages, including:
领英推荐
Their technical expertise and specialization reduce missteps so you avoid time-draining rework.
Seasoned talent with robust processes translates requirements into working software faster through streamlined design, development and testing.?
The right developer optimizes budgets through technology choices aligned with project goals rather than over or under-engineering systems.
Established methodologies minimize uncertainty and enhance quality, ensuring you get a dependable application supporting key processes.
Modular, interoperable architectures make expanding features, capabilities, integrations, data sources and users simple without affecting performance.
You retain full intellectual property rights over custom code giving you complete control over your application’s future.?
The best developers build applications adaptable to emerging technologies so upgrading as needs evolve is simplified.
Leveraging Cutting-Edge Technology for Competitive Advantage
As advances in technology continue to accelerate, the capabilities of custom software applications are expanding exponentially. Developers today can easily incorporate innovations like artificial intelligence, augmented/virtual reality, advanced data analytics, and more to build feature-rich future-ready applications. Partnering with developers skilled in leveraging bleeding-edge technologies equips you to lead digital disruption rather than react to it. Seek talent harnessing tomorrow’s tech tools to craft applications that propel your operations years ahead of the competition.?
A top developer that offers?digital transformation consulting?can not only build transformative software but also provide strategic guidance on maximizing value from your custom solutions.
Conclusion
When seeking to maximize your software investments, partnering with a talented?software application developer?skilled in leveraging leading-edge technical capabilities while understanding your specific business context is key to long-term success. With rigorous vetting and due diligence during the evaluation process, you can identify and engage expert development talent tailored to your unique requirements. This ultimately results in transformative solutions driving measurable competitive gains.
FAQs
1.What services do software application developers offer?
Answer: Software application developers offer a wide range of services tailored to businesses' specific needs. These include custom software development, mobile app development, web development, software integration, software maintenance, and support.
2.How do I know if I need custom software development for my business?
Answer: If your business has unique requirements that cannot be met by off-the-shelf software solutions, custom software development may be the right choice. Custom software can be tailored to your business processes, improve efficiency, enhance security, and provide a competitive edge in your industry.
3.What are the advantages of hiring a top software application developer for my business?
Answer: Hiring a top software application developer offers several advantages, including access to expertise and experience in software development, the ability to create tailored solutions that meet your business needs, ongoing support and maintenance, and faster time-to-market for your software products.
4.How long does it take to develop a custom software application?
Answer: The time required to develop a custom software application varies depending on factors such as the complexity of the project, the scope of work, and the availability of resources. A top software application developer will work closely with you to understand your requirements and provide a realistic timeline for the project.
5.What should I consider when choosing a software application developer for my business?
Answer: When choosing a software application developer, consider factors such as their experience and expertise, portfolio of past projects, client testimonials and reviews, communication and collaboration processes, pricing and payment structure, and their ability to understand and meet your business objectives.